    Great video! But, I can’t help notice that you missed some things that would be important in exploring this topic:
    ODST had pretty dark audio logs, including a rape scene. ODST was also bundled with Halo 3’s multiplayer maps at launch.
    Halo 5 is the only game given a Teen rating in the US. You should compare it’s rating/reasoning to the prior games.
    The ratings outside of America vary by country and the games themselves, but it’s usually about 15+ though ESRB ratings effectively have to round up because of the lack of a similar rating. Analyzing if the non-American ratings are more accurate (or not) would be very important.
    M rated games sell better in America. See: Grand Theft Auto V. This is worth mentioning.

    I was always curious about this for Halo 1, since much of the violence and blood is tamer than some other original Xbox games I played (and even PS2). I know in the old printings of the Fall of Reach, there's an ad for CE at the back with it clearly labeled with a Teen rating, so it was a last minute change (probably because of the Flood).
